Gone-All-Day Supper

Maybe you know you're going to be out all day, say, going to thrift stores with your friend (yes, again!). And you also know that you will be too beat when you get home to stand around in the kitchen cooking. This is a super-simple meal for those kind of days.

In the morning, throw some chicken breasts in the crockpot. They can even be frozen, but if I do it that way, I prefer to be around to pour off the extra liquid once they've thawed. And I know some people are worried about the safety of putting frozen food in the crockpot, but I've been doing it for 16 years and never had a problem. However, just to cover my behind, I will not advise anyone else to put frozen meat in the crockpot. Do so at your own risk.

Okay, so the chicken is in the crockpot. Pour your favorite bbq sauce over it. My family likes KC Masterpiece. Turn the crockpot on low, and go do your thing. At supper time, shred the chicken with two forks. It will be super tender. Pour more sauce over it, if you like.

Serve it on hamburger buns, with a green salad or carrot sticks, and a few chips. Done.

It's not gourmet, but it gets the family fed. And it is pretty good, after all. Firstborn would eat this every night of the week if he had his way.
